We admit, until fairly recently, we weren't actually aware of who the Jonas Brothers were. That was until Mr Russell Brand decided to poke fun at them at the VMAs. You see, the Jonas Brothers – as well as being a pop phenomenon, apparently – are committed virgins. Something the, erm, very "friendly" Russell has difficulty getting his head around. Talking about the teen favourites during a semi-political tirade on stage, Russell joked, "Eight years of Bush is what the Jonas Brothers will have to cram into their bachelor party." he also said some other naughty things, but they're mostly too rude to repeat. Anyway, the Jonas Brothers themselves have decided to answer back to the big-haired comedian, with Kevin (in the middle) saying, "We won’t make a special effort to meet up with him. I think if we ever see him we will give him a big hug." A big hug?! He then goes on to explain with a smile, "He [Russell] clearly needs a little love in his life." Um, we don't actually think Russell's got any issues in that department. The boys also rather randomly admitted that they are big fans of President Bush, saying, "He knows the lyrics to our songs and the last time we were there [The White House] he was quoting them all back to us. He told me he really liked a pair of pink shoes I was wearing." We're getting confused. Is he being serious? Does President Bush really have a thing for the Jonas Brother songs and pink shoes? Talking about their chastity vow, Kevin explains, "It’s a personal thing," but does say the boys aren't adverse to a little female company. "We love to date, we really do, but it’s almost impossible with our schedule." We saw the aftermath of Oxford Street in London last time the boys were in town to do an instore signing and it was scary. Seriously, the Jonas Brothers fans are hardcore – Russell Brand should be afraid...
